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7413661889 180003799 448
019 53983
019 53983
91 575565990 766167
All about undefined
Interested in learning more?
019 53983
91 575565990 766167
See more
5222505 02
503308 7184874239 1957173735
See more
08 37007120466
021006 768869599 423
See more